Idea: ZK whistleblowing application for AI lab employees (to partially ameliorate “arms race” dynamics) →

  • Seed a prize-pool (for retroactive payment if reports/claims borne out), potentially funded by legislation
  • Create a privacy-preserving (but “claimable” later using ZK) mechanism (via on-chain SBT Credentials) for AI lab employees to anonymously submit safety concerns / reports
  • Push for legislation which allows Government / “Smart-Contract-Governed IAEA” investigation based on these claims
  • Would be heartening to receive participation of AI labs, but their approval not necessary – SBT credential could be cryptographically linked to “proof of aicompany.com email address” process
  • Preemptively disarm potential future tensions between general public / AI lab employees

Hypercerts: A new primitive (and shared database) for public goods funding (gitcoin.co)

  • A secure and efficient way to issue, verify, and transfer (under some conditions) digital certificates about specific impact claims → promote transparency and accountability + reduce documentation burden
  • Facilitate Retroactive Public Goods Funding and can involve gradually released funds (conditioned on past and ongoing success against given metrics)
  • Pairs well with Environmental Preservation and trend of “debt for nature” deals
  • Creators can sell parts of their hypercerts to prospective funders to receive the necessary funding for their project

The interfaces for such compensated effort have the potential to be regulated (by govts. and/or by social consensus via AI / Smart Contracts) – there could be some sort of “Strikeware” as part of this interface which makes it easy for groups to negotiate collectively against a potentially powerful corporate / AI counterparty, by withholding their participation in a one-click and conditional way – making it so that 50% (?) of population can shut down or “pause” (part of?) the AI at any time (to align interests of individuals and corps / govts)

Idea: We can learn a lot from various historical organisations, “third places”, policies, cultures, …

  • Organisations: Skunkworks, Xerox PARC
  • To Replicate: “New Category” Innovation (pace / quality)
  • Keys to Success: lots of funding, minimal bureaucracy / oversight, credit sharing, shared vision, high trust
  • Policies: New Deal, Marshall Plan
  • To Replicate: positive-sum / visionary / whole-society policy
  • Rural Electrification

  • “Third Places”: 17th Century Salons / American Barber Shops
  • To Replicate: Hubs for community conversations
  • Coalition Building: DSA - fixing people’s tail-lights
  • To Replicate: Community Building / Word of mouth reputation via tangible favours and benefits
  • Culture: Indigenous Cultures
  • To Replicate: Sustainability / Harmony / Community Focus
